Firstly, let's understand the basic characteristics of the Galvanized Steel Keel C Channel Metal Furring Channel. This material is mainly made of galvanized steel plate, which has excellent corrosion resistance and can maintain long-term stability in harsh environmental conditions. Meanwhile, its high strength and stiffness enable it to withstand large loads and meet various building needs. In addition, the Galvanized Steel Keel C Channel Metal Furring Channel also has advantages such as easy installation and fast construction speed, saving a lot of time and labor costs for the construction team.
In the field of architecture, the application range of Galvanized Steel Keel C Channel Metal Furring Channel is extensive. It can serve as a supporting structure in systems such as suspended ceilings, partition walls, and external wall insulation, effectively improving the overall stability and load-bearing capacity of buildings. In addition, it can also serve as an installation bracket for electrical wires, pipelines, and other equipment, providing convenience for the layout of equipment inside buildings. Due to its excellent performance, the Galvanized Steel Keel C Channel Metal Furring Channel has been widely used in various construction projects such as commercial buildings, residential buildings, hospitals, schools, etc.
When installing the Galvanized Steel Keel C Channel Metal Furring Channel, certain steps and precautions need to be followed. Firstly, construction personnel need to determine the installation position and dimensions based on the design drawings. Then, use appropriate connectors to connect the C-shaped keel to the support structure, ensuring a secure and reliable installation. During the installation process, attention should also be paid to the spacing and levelness between the keels to ensure the overall installation quality. At the same time, construction personnel also need to follow relevant safety regulations to ensure the safety of the construction process.
